Help for AKICK:
The AKICK command allows you to maintain channel
ban lists. Users on the AKICK list will be
automatically kickbanned when they join the channel,
removing any matching ban exceptions first. Users
with the +r flag are exempt.
Syntax: AKICK <#channel> ADD <nickname|hostmask> [!P|!T <minutes>] [reason]
You may also specify a hostmask (nick!user@host)
for the AKICK list.
The reason is used when kicking and is visible in
AKICK LIST. If the reason contains a '|' character,
everything after it does not appear in kick reasons
but does appear in AKICK LIST.
If the !P token is specified, the AKICK will never
expire (permanent). If the !T token is specified, expire
time must follow, in minutes, hours ("h"), days ("d")
or weeks ("w").
Syntax: AKICK <#channel> DEL <nickname|hostmask>
This will remove an entry from the AKICK list. Removing
an entry will remove any matching channel bans unless the
channel is set NOSYNC.
Syntax: AKICK <#channel> LIST
This will list all entries in the AKICK list, including
the reason and time left until expiration.
Examples:
/msg ChanServ AKICK #foo ADD bar you are annoying | private op info
/msg ChanServ AKICK #foo ADD *!*foo@bar.com !T 5d
/msg ChanServ AKICK #foo DEL bar
/msg ChanServ AKICK #foo LIST
